Abstract
Kopi merupakan komoditas perkebunan yang memiliki nilai ekonomi tinggi dan berperan sebagai sumber devisa negara. Produktivitas kopi mengalami penurunan yang disebabkan oleh kapang patogen bintik mata cokelat daun tanaman kopi. Salah satu alternatif untuk mengatasi pertumbuhan kapang patogen bintik mata cokelat daun tanaman kopi adalah memanfaatkan kapang endofit sebagai agen hayati antagonisnya. Penelitian ini bertujuan untuk mengidentifikasi kapang patogen bintik mata cokelat daun tanaman kopi dan kapang endofit antagonisnya serta mengevaluasi mekanisme antagonismenya. Kapang patogen diisolasi dari daun tanaman kopi yang terinfeksi penyakit bintik mata cokelat dan kapang endofit diisolasi dari daun tanaman kopi yang sehat diperoleh dari Perkebunan Kopi Desa Taji, Kecamatan Jabung, Kabupaten Malang. Masing-masing kapang dimurnikan menggunakan metode monospora. Isolat kapang patogen diseleksi berdasarkan uji patogenisitasnya. Isolat kapang endofit diuji sifat antagonisnya terhadap isolat utama kapang patogen bintik mata cokelat daun. Kapang endofit yang memiliki potensi tertinggi menghambat pertumbuhan kapang patogen bintik mata cokelat daun kopi diidentifikasi berdasarkan similaritas sekuen 18S rDNA. Hasil identifikasi menunjukkan bahwa kapang patogen bintik mata cokelat daun tanaman kopi adalah Mycosphaerella coffeicola-PF2 dengan similaritas 100%, sedangkan kapang endofit antagonisnya adalah Colletotrichum sp.-EF1 dengan similaritas 99,94%. Colletotrichum sp. mampu menghambat pertumbuhan kapang patogen sebesar 92,33%. Mekanisme antagonisme yang terjadi antara kapang endofit dan kapang patogen melalui kompetisi dan mikoparasit. Hasil tersebut membuka peluang pengembangan biopestisida kapang endofit Colletotrichum sp. untuk mengendalikan pertumbuhan kapang patogen Mycosphaerella coffeicola penyebab penyakit bintik mata cokelat pada daun tanaman kopi
English Abstract
Coffee is a plantation commodity that has high economic value and acts as a source of foreign exchange for the country. Coffee productivity has decreased due to the brown eyespot pathogen of coffee plant leaves. One alternative to overcome the growth of brown eyespot pathogenic fungi on coffee plant leaves is to use endophytic fungi as an antagonistic biological agent. This study aims to identify the brown eyespot pathogenic fungus on coffee plant leaves and its antagonistic endophytic fungi and evaluate the mechanism of their antagonism. Pathogenic fungi were isolated from coffee plant leaves infected with brown eyespot disease and endophytic fungi were isolated from healthy coffee plant leaves obtained from the Taji Village Coffee Plantation, Jabung District, Malang Regency. Each fungus was purified using the monospore method. Pathogenic fungi isolates were selected based on the pathogenicity test. Endophytic fungal isolates were tested for their antagonistic properties against the main isolate of the brown eye spot leaf pathogen fungus. The endophytic fungi that have the highest potential to inhibit the growth of the coffee leaf brown eyespot pathogen were identified based on the similarity of the 18S rDNA sequence. The identification results show that the pathogenic fungus of coffee plant leaf spots is Mycosphaerella coffeicola-PF2 with a similarity of 100%, while the antagonistic endophytic fungus is Colletotrichum sp.-EF1 with a similarity of 99,94%. Colletotrichum sp. was able to inhibit the growth of pathogenic fungi by 92.33%. The mechanism of antagonism that occurs between endophytic fungi and pathogenic fungi is through competition and mycoparasites. These results open up the opportunity to develop a biopesticide for the endophytic fungus Colletotrichum sp. to control the growth of the pathogenic fungus Mycosphaerella coffeicola which causes brown eyespot disease on coffee plant leaves.
